[图片]
微信服务商支付一直提示签名错误怎么解决?2025-01-10 10:02:19 > yansongda.pay.INFO > Wechat PreOrder Method Has Called ["",{"appid":"wx167c7b5e027aca6b","mch_id":"1703297565","nonce_str":"CygnzNO76D3fQAmT","notify_url":"https://taolitianxia.qingjiaoweb.com/api/wx_pay/notify_url","spbill_create_ip":"113.0.32.148","sub_mch_id":"1610721544","sub_appid":"wxcb682af4a06afb7e","out_trade_no":"20250110100219173647453918521737","total_fee":"1","body":"testbody","openid":"ouzX163AgEmSltNd_Phwf02PzeQw","trade_type":"JSAPI","sign":"98A7FB4DED3CFF93E531AD07C5120CDA"}] 这是log存的内容 用的 v2支付,小程序服务商支付但是一直排查不出问题 [图片] 这是配置的信息 ERROR_GATEWAY: Get Wechat API Error:签名错误,请检查后再试这是提示错误
01-10你这个问题解决了吗,我也遇到了卡主一天半了
服务商模式小程序支付提示签名验证失败是什么原因?微信支付密钥是apiv2密钥,我不确定统一下单的参数有没有问题,因为是按客户提供的参数直接使用的,总之是可以正常下单并且返回prepay_id[图片] 然后前端是用uniapp写的,wx.requestPayment唤起支付的时候,appId用的是服务商的appid,nonceStr用的是统一下单接口返回的,package也加了prepay_id=的前缀,密钥直接是后端下单接口返回的,两次加密都是用的MD5,用微信的签名工具也试过,和我自己加密的结果一致,但是还是提示“支付验签失败”,前端项目的代码明文写出来就是这样,有没有大佬指点一下,前端调支付的时候验签验的是啥?好心人救救孩子吧,卡了一天了,项目很急:( [图片]
01-10各路大神help
公众号端调取支付支持对接服务商吗?功能是现有一个服务商的公众号,调取支付想新加个特约商户 demo里的是不带子商户appid等配置信息的,手动加提示验签失败 还是说服务商对接特约商户只能是小程序端 $appid = 'wxcb682af4a06afb7e';//服务号appid $mch_id = '1610721544';//服务商商户号 $sub_appid = 'wx54f3929940c0b324';//特约商户appid $sub_mch_id = '1612272924';//特约商户号 $input->SetAppid($appid);//服务号appid $input->SetMch_id($mch_id);//服务号appid $input->SetSubAppid($sub_appid);//服务号appid $input->SetSubMch_id($sub_mch_id);//服务号appid
2021-08-03